Man Exposes Himself To Toddler In Chantilly: Police
A man was arrested after exposing himself to a toddler Monday in Chantilly, according to the Loudoun County Sheriff's Office.

CHANTILLY, VA—A man was arrested after exposing himself to a toddler Monday in the area of Center Street and Loudoun County Parkway, according to the Loudoun County Sheriff's Office. Samuel N. Robinson, 37, of Chantilly, was charged with felony indecent liberties and indecent exposure.
Shortly after 6 p.m., police arrived at the location soon after the incident was reported. They found that Robinson had been exposing himself to the toddler while the child was talking to a parent. Upon being spotted, he fled with another man into a nearby tree line. Police caught up with the two men and arrested Robinson.
